Appreciations Exercise
Participants reflect on their strengths through feedback from peers, helping to boost motivation and self-esteem. This exercise creates a positive atmosphere, especially effective at the end of a workshop.
How to run it
- 1
Gather participants in a close circle, including facilitators.
- 2
Explain the importance of sharing strengths and positive feedback.
- 3
Provide each participant with a sheet of paper and have them write their name at the bottom.
- 4
Instruct participants to pass the paper to the left.
- 5
Ask each person to write a positive comment about the individual whose name is on the paper, then fold it to cover the comment.
- 6
Continue passing papers until everyone receives their original sheet.
- 7
Conclude by allowing participants to read the feedback they received.
Tips
Encourage honest and specific feedback to enhance its impact.
Set a positive tone before beginning the exercise to foster openness.
Remind participants that there are no wrong answers; the goal is to uplift each other.
Variations
This exercise can be adapted for larger groups by splitting them into smaller circles.
